Definition of Ratteen

1. n. A thick woolen stuff quilled or twilled.

Definition of Ratteen

1. Noun. (archaic) a thick, coarse, woolen twill ¹

¹ Source: wiktionary.com

Definition of Ratteen

1. a coarse woolen fabric [n -S]

Literary usage of Ratteen

Below you will find example usage of this term as found in modern and/or classical literature:

1. Costume in England: A History of Dress to the End of the Eighteenth Century by Frederick William Fairholt (1885)
"From this it would seem that burel, ratteen, and rash were all names for a coarse woollen stuff. ... ratteen frocks" were fashionable for gentlemen in 1774. ..."
